South Africa: Four Arrested for Issuing Driving Licences Fraudulently

[AllAfrica - Africa] - 29/05/2025
[SAnews.gov.za] Four people have been arrested for allegedly issuing driving licences fraudulently in Lephalale, in Limpopo, by the anti-corruption wing of the Road Traffic Management Corporation (RTMC) and the Directorate of Priority Crime Investigations (Hawks).
